Hello, I am having a problem with apsfilter and need some help. I set it up with YAST. I'm using the eps9high driver on a nine pin panasonic dot matrix printer. I have also tried the epson driver and the SETUP program for apsfilter. I can print text using : lpr -Praw (my-text-file), or lpr (my-postscript-file). I can also print text using : a2ps (various command line options) (my-text-file). It seems that the a2ps options I specified in apsfilterrc and apsfilterrc.eps9high don't work. lpr command works with .ps files and with text files using -Praw command line option only, -Plp and -Pascii don't work. My etc/printcap file looks correct. Also the print button in Netscape 4.04 seems to work fine, the fonts are too small but, I'm not worried about that right now. I was under the impression that the "lpr" command would work with any file type. Isn't that the purpose of apsfilter??? I seem to be able to print anything by explicitly specifying my needs at the command line. I can print graphics from netscape. Am I using this incorrectly or is something not set up right???
